Summary

The remote FTP server can be used to determine if a given file exists on the remote host or not, by adding dot-dot-slashes in front of them.

Insight

Insight

For instance, it is possible to determine the presence of \autoexec.bat by using the command SIZE or MDTM on ../../../../autoexec.bat

Solution

Solution

Update your EFTP server to 2.0.8.348 or change it.
